Seafood Lasagna Recipe

  • Total Time: 1 hour 15 minutes
  • Yield: 8 1x

Ingredients

Scale

Main Seafood Ingredients:

  • 1 pound cooked small shrimp
  • 1 (6 ounce) can crabmeat, drained and flaked

Pasta and Cheese Ingredients:

  • 9 uncooked lasagna noodles
  • 1 1/2 cups cottage cheese
  • 1 (8 ounce) package c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up shredded sharp Cheddar cheese
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ese

Seasoning and Sauce Ingredients:

  • 1 tablespoon butter
  • 1 cup minced onion
  • 1 large egg, beaten
  • 2 teaspoons dried basil leaves
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/8 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
  • 2 (10.5 ounce) cans condensed cream of mushroom soup
  • 1/3 cup milk
  • 1/3 cup dry white wine

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C), creating an ideal environment for baking the lasagna.
  2. Boil a pot of lightly salted water and cook lasagna noodles until perfectly al dente, approximately 8-10 minutes. Drain and rinse with cold water to halt cooking process, then set aside.
  3. In a large skillet over medium heat, melt butter and sauté onions until translucent and tender. Remove from heat and fold in cottage cheese, cream cheese, egg, basil, salt, and pepper, creating a rich and creamy mixture.
  4. Combine condensed soup, shrimp, crabmeat, milk, and wine in a separate bowl, blending the seafood ingredients into a harmonious filling.
  5. Arrange the first layer of cooked noodles in a 9×13-inch baking dish, covering the bottom completely. Spread one-third of the onion mixture evenly, then top with one-third of the seafood soup mixture.
  6. Repeat the layering process two more times, ensuring each layer is distributed evenly for consistent flavor and texture.
  7. Generously sprinkle shredded Cheddar and grated Parmesan cheese over the final layer, creating a golden, crispy topping.
  8. Bake in the preheated oven for approximately 45 minutes, or until the lasagna is thoroughly heated and bubbling with melted cheese.

Notes

  • Swap seafood types easily by using firm white fish, salmon, or a mix of your favorite ocean catches for variety and personal preference.
  • Reduce sodium by choosing low-sodium condensed soup and monitoring salt quantities in the recipe.
  • Consider making a gluten-free version by substituting regular lasagna noodles with zucchini slices or gluten-free pasta alternatives.
  • Enhance flavor complexity by adding fresh herbs like dill or parsley to complement the seafood’s delicate taste and create a more aromatic dish.
